Researchers like De-Casper use the suckle rate, that is, the rate at which the infants take the breastfeeding, to test the preferences of newborn infants.
<h3>
Who is De Casper?</h3>
Anthony James De Casper is a psychologist who researches the prenatal and neonatal experiences over the development of cognitive abilities in a human being.
The suckling is the process where a newborn baby is fed with her mother's breast milk. The rate of suckling is how fast the newborn infants learn to take fed, is actually used by the researchers like De-Casper to identify the preferences of newborn babies
Therefore, the researchers used the suckle to get to know about the preferences of newborn babies.

when the Federal reserves purchases $20 million in bons from sun trust Bank, the holdings of sun-trust bank will decrease by $20 million and its reserve increases by $20,million. But sun trust bank policy prevents it from holding excess reserves. so, bank will loan out this excess reserve which in turn will increase the money supply in the economy.
